Understanding Classifica Premier League

What Classifica Means in Premier League Context

Football enthusiasts, especially those following the English Premier League, often refer to “classifica di Premier League” as the official league table or standings that rank all 20 teams based on their performance throughout the season, and this system meticulously determines everything from the champion to the teams facing relegation, ensuring every match carries immense weight from August through May. 

Teams earn three points for a victory, one point for a draw, and zero for a defeat, while tiebreakers like goal difference and goals scored resolve any deadlocks, creating a dynamic leaderboard that shifts dramatically week after week with results pouring in from high-stakes clashes across iconic stadiums like Anfield, Old Trafford, and Stamford Bridge. Evolution of Premier League Standings System

The Premier League launched its modern classifica format in 1992 when top English clubs broke away from the Football League to form this elite competition, revolutionizing football with global broadcasting deals and skyrocketing player salaries that transformed the sport into a cultural phenomenon, and over three decades, the system refined itself through innovations like video assistant referees (VAR) introduced in 2019 to ensure fairer decisions on goals, penalties, and red cards, thereby maintaining the integrity of the standings.
